Patients with Alzheimer's disease who carry the APOE ε4 allele benefit more from physical exercise.

This exploratory study establishes a possible connection between the beneficial effects of exercise in AD and the patients' genotype. These findings, if validated, could greatly impact the clinical management of patients with AD and those at risk for developing AD.
